Transaction 576d74c43decba8d35311c14e59b12acecbfb6cd1a6a79b820cd28e3ce9cc377
1 Input
1 Output
-
576d74c43decba8d35311c14e59b12acecbfb6cd1a6a79b820cd28e3ce9cc377:0
- value
- 1731005
- script pubkey
- OP_0 OP_PUSHBYTES_20 e74527c550ef543cbaf061b2a1f95db5c77d25b9
- address
- bc1quazj032saa2rewhsvxe2r72akhrh6fdeppgz44